Chemical composition and allelopathic effect of Origanum onites L. essential oil

Öz:
In this study, chemical composition and allelopathic effect of essential oilobtained from ground parts (shoots+leaves+flowers) of Origanum onites L.plant on seed germination and seedling growth of different plant species wereinvestigated. Essential oil was obtained with the use of the hydro-distillationmethod from O. onites plant collected from Mersin province. It was identified24 different compounds by GC/MS analysis in O. onites essential oil, while themain compounds were determined as carvacrol (59.87%), γ-terpinene (17.08%)and β-cymene (8.83%). The allelopathic effect of the essential oil, two layers offilter paper were placed bottom of 9 cm diameter disposable Petri dishes thenseeds of Amaranthus retroflexus L., Triticum aestivum L. and Lepidium sativumL. were homogeneously distributed on filter paper. Filter papers were thoroughlymoistened using distilled water. The filter paper was glued to the center of thelid of each Petri dish. The different concentrations (0, 0.5, 1, 1.5, 5, 15 μl/Petridishes) of the essential oil were applied to the filter paper pieces. Then lid of eachPetri dish was closed and sealed with Parafilm. Petri dishes were incubation at 12h dark-12 h light periods with an average temperature of 24±1 oC for 1-4 weeks.At the end of incubation period, germination rates, root and shoot lengths of thetest plants were determined. The 15 μl/Petri concentration of O. onites essentialoil were completely inhibited seed germination, root and shoot growth of A.retroflexus L., T. aestivum L. and L. sativum L. plants. A. retroflexus L. was foundto be more sensitive to essential oil. The results show that O. onites essentialoil has potential to be used in the control of A. retroflexus L., which has highallelopathic effect on seed germination and seedling development of L. sativumL., T. aestivum L., A. retroflexus L.
